A 3-phase changeover switch box, also known as a three-pole transfer switch or generator switch box, is a device used to switch power sources between utility power and backup generators in a three-phase electrical system. An electrical changeover box, also known as an electrical transfer switch or transfer box, is a device used to switch between two power sources, typically the mains utility power and a backup power source (such as a generator or an alternate power supply). It allows for automatic or manual transfer of electrical load from one power source to another in case of a power outage or when a different power source is required. Features:
-
Three-Pole Configuration: The switch box is designed to handle three-phase power, allowing for the switching of all three phases simultaneously.
-
Manual or Automatic Operation: The switch box can be operated manually by physically turning the switch or automatically using control logic or a generator controller. Automatic operation is often preferred for seamless power transfer during utility outages.
-
Power Source Selection: The switch box allows the user to select the power source between utility power and backup generator power. It ensures a safe and reliable transition from one power source to another.
-
Transfer Time: The switch box is designed to minimize the transfer time between power sources, ensuring a smooth transition and preventing disruptions to critical electrical loads. Transfer times can vary depending on the specific switch box model and design.
-
Safety Interlocks: Changeover switch boxes often incorporate safety interlocks to prevent simultaneous connection of both utility and generator power, which could cause damage to equipment or endanger personnel.
-
Current Ratings: The switch box is rated to handle specific current levels based on the system requirements. The current ratings should be compatible with the electrical loads and the capacity of the backup generator.
-
Enclosure and Protection: The switch box is typically housed in a durable and protective enclosure, providing insulation and safeguarding against environmental factors. It may include features like circuit breakers, surge protection, and grounding provisions.
-
Monitoring and Indication: Some switch boxes include monitoring capabilities and indicators to display the status of the power sources, transfer process, and fault conditions. These features help in diagnosing issues and ensuring proper operation.
